When i building jira 4.3.3 source i get this error message. How to fix this ????
[INFO] nb warnings: 0, nb errors: 0
[INFO] [compiler:compile {execution: default-compile}]
[INFO] Compiling 239 source files to /home/mihan/Desktop/source/atlassian-jira-4.3.3-source/jira-importers-plugin/target/classes
[INFO] ------------------------------------------------------------------------
[ERROR] BUILD FAILURE
[INFO] ------------------------------------------------------------------------
[INFO] Compilation failure
/home/mihan/Desktop/source/atlassian-jira-4.3.3-source/jira-importers-plugin/src/main/java/com/atlassian/jira/plugins/importer/external/ExternalUtils.java:[310,27] incompatible types
found : com.opensymphony.user.Group
required: com.atlassian.crowd.embedded.api.Group
The way users are handled in 4.3 has changed - from a library called opensymphony to embedded crowd. You'll need to update your maven repositories/includes to make sure the Crowd library is available, and change any of your code that uses opensymphony users.
